Sauteed zucchini is a perfect keto low carb gluten-free side dish! Cut zucchini into 1/2-inch pieces. Heat the oil in a non-stick frying pan over medium-high heat. Add zucchini and cook, stirring every 2 minutes, for 7 minutes (or until desired tenderness). Add salt, pepper and garlic powder and cook, stirring, for another minute.

This sautéed zucchini makes a perfect side dish with just 3 simple ingredients – garlic parsley salt, zucchini, and avocado oil. Wash and slice zucchini into 1-inch rings. In a medium bowl, spray the zucchini with avocado or olive oil cooking spray. Toss the zucchini with garlic parsley salt until evenly coated.
Heat the oil in a non-stick frying pan over medium-high heat. Add the chopped zucchini to the pan. Cook the veggies, stirring them every 2 minutes, for 7 minutes (or until desired tenderness). Add salt, pepper, and garlic powder and cook, stirring, for another minute. Remove sauteed zucchini from the heat and serve. Enjoy!
